‘Phil the Thrill’ is the nickname the American golfer, Phil Mickelson, got for his thrilling style of play. However, sometimes the golfer also likes to practice the same in his day-to-day life. And the story of him trying to escape from a traffic block on the first day he met his present wife is proof of that.
“I was in a limo that was stuck in traffic with @PhilMickelson,” a netizen with the username @rickspeterson wrote. “…who called his agent to see if he could get a helicopter to evacuate us.”
Notably, the netizen was replying to a tweet from Aidan Moher, who asked to share “a story about yourself that sounds like a lie but is absolutely true.”

The story of Mickelson wanting to rent a helicopter to escape from a traffic block sounds like a made-up one. However, the golfer proved otherwise with a follow-up comment. “Guns n roses concert 1992,” he commented under the hard-to-believe story. “True story,” his reply further read.
Phil Mickelson considers the day he tried to escape traffic in a helicopter special for a different reason
Reports proved that Guns N’ Roses played Compton Terrace in Chandler, Arizona, in 1992. According to Golf Digest, it was part of the ‘Use Your Illusion’ Tour, which the band held in January of the same year.
It is possible that Mickelson may have forgotten what songs the band played when he went to see them. However, the day will remain special in his mind forever, as he met his present wife, Amy McBride, on the same day.

In a follow-up tweet, ‘Phil the Thrill’ revealed the moment he met the woman of his dreams. “She was going to her 7:40 class as I pulled in,” he wrote, “I’ll never forget it.”

How long has the golfer and Amy McBride been married?
After meeting in 1992 during their college days, the Phil-Amy couple tied the knot in 1996. The couple got married on November 16 and recently had their 26th wedding anniversary. The couple has three children, Amanda Brynn, Sophia Isabel, and Evan Samuel Mickelson.

The golfer and his wife lived as an ideal couple in the professional golf world during these 26 years of marriage. In fact, Mickelson even put a pause in his career when his wife was diagnosed with breast cancer and was on medication.
